Also published in the United States as The hiding place.

One night, Annie went missing. Disappeared from her own bed. There were searches, appeals. Everyone thought the worst. And then, miraculously, after forty-eight hours, she came back. But she couldn't, or wouldn't, say what had happened to her... Something happened to my sister. I can't explain what. I just know that when she came back, she wasn't the same. She wasn't my Annie. I didn't want to admit, even to myself, that sometimes I was scared to death of my own little sister. Now... The email arrived in my inbox two months ago. I almost deleted it straight away, but then I clicked OPEN: "I know what happened to your sister. It's happening again."
